WebMar 6, 2016 · They also submerged Carlisle's McVitie's factory ovens, halting production of custard creams, bourbons, ginger nuts and table water biscuits. Biscuits started disappearing from shop shelves.

Carr's of Carlisle was founded in 1831. Royal Appointment from Queen Victoria came in 1842. 1972 Joined United Biscuits.
